I got a NEC ND-1100A Dell OEM burner from my friend. It has a 10GE firmware, it seems that it only burns all discs at 2.4X. It should burn at 4X. There are lots of firmwares for the non Dell version, but the newset for the Dell is 10GE. Is there a way for me to use any non Dell OEM firmwares?
